Shelf Liners for Kitchen: Your Guide to a Cleaner, Tidier Space
Having clean and organized kitchen shelves makes cooking and finding things much easier. Shelf liners are a simple yet effective way to achieve this. They protect your shelves from spills, scratches, and messes. They also add a decorative touch to your cabinets. This guide will help you choose the best shelf liners for your kitchen.
Key Features to Look For
When shopping for shelf liners, keep these important features in mind:
1. Durability and Thickness
- Thicker liners usually last longer. They can handle heavier items without tearing.
- Thin liners might be cheaper but can wear out quickly. They are better for light use.
2. Ease of Cleaning
- Look for liners that are waterproof and stain-resistant. This makes cleaning up spills a breeze.
- Wipeable surfaces are a big plus. You can simply wipe them down with a damp cloth.
3. Grip and Non-Slip Properties
- Non-slip liners keep your dishes and glasses from sliding around. This prevents accidents.
- Check if the liner has a good grip on both sides. It should stay put on the shelf and keep items from moving.
4. Adhesion (or Lack Thereof)**
* **Adhesive liners** stick directly to your shelves. They offer a more permanent solution.
* **Non-adhesive liners** just lay on top of the shelf. These are easier to remove and reposition. They are great if you rent or like to change your decor often.
5. Design and Style**
* Shelf liners come in many **colors, patterns, and textures**. Choose one that matches your kitchen’s style.
* Some liners have a clear or frosted finish. These let the shelf’s natural look show through.
Important Materials**
The material of your shelf liner affects its performance and look.
* **Vinyl:** This is a popular choice. It’s durable, waterproof, and easy to clean. Vinyl liners are often affordable.
* **EVA (Ethylene Vinyl Acetate):** EVA is a type of plastic that is soft and flexible. It’s also waterproof and good for preventing slips. It’s often used in food-grade products.
* **Silicone:** Silicone liners are very durable and heat-resistant. They are excellent for protecting shelves from hot items. They also offer superior grip. Silicone is usually more expensive.
* **Fabric/Textile:** Some liners are made from fabric. These can add a decorative touch. However, they may not be waterproof and can be harder to clean if they get stained.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)**
Q: How do I install shelf liners?**
A: Most liners are easy to install. You simply unroll them and cut them to size with scissors. Non-adhesive liners just lay flat. Adhesive liners require peeling off a backing before sticking them down.
Q: Can I use shelf liners on pantry shelves?**
A: Yes, shelf liners are perfect for pantry shelves. They help keep dry goods from spilling and make cleaning up flour or sugar messes much simpler.
Q: Are shelf liners safe for food contact?**
A: Many EVA and silicone liners are food-grade and safe for direct food contact. Always check the product description to be sure.
Q: How do I clean shelf liners?**
A: For most vinyl and EVA liners, a damp cloth and mild soap are enough. For tougher stains, you might need a bit of baking soda paste. Always check the manufacturer’s instructions.
Q: Will adhesive liners damage my shelves?**
A: Good quality adhesive liners are designed to be removable without damage. However, it’s always a good idea to test a small, hidden area first, especially on painted or delicate surfaces.
Q: Can I put hot pots on shelf liners?**
A: Only silicone liners are generally heat-resistant enough for hot pots. Check the product details before placing hot items on any liner.
Q: How often should I replace shelf liners?**
A: This depends on the quality of the liner and how much wear and tear it gets. Thicker, more durable liners can last for years. You might replace thinner ones every year or two, or when they start to look worn or stained.
Q: Can I use shelf liners on wire shelves?**
A: Yes, you can. You’ll want to choose a liner that is thick enough to bridge the gaps in the wire. Some liners are specifically designed for wire shelves.
Q: Are there eco-friendly shelf liner options?**
A: Some companies offer liners made from recycled materials or plant-based plastics. Look for brands that highlight their sustainability efforts.
Q: How do I measure for shelf liners?**
A: Measure the length and width of each shelf. It’s usually best to buy a little extra so you can cut it to fit perfectly, ensuring good coverage.
